Output 30515e1777314cfb9f7a46215d28fcb7fdc7be3a5af2d98a9dce135eb84809d5:8

value
122562
script pubkey
OP_0 OP_PUSHBYTES_20 654954d0ea486837258f59c60aca77058fee2dee
address
bc1qv4y4f582fp5rwfv0t8rq4jnhqk87ut0w8w70nc
transaction
30515e1777314cfb9f7a46215d28fcb7fdc7be3a5af2d98a9dce135eb84809d5
confirmations
3393
spent
true